Onion Global is a lifestyle brand platform that incubates, markets and distributes fashion wear brands (3F brands) to young people in China and across Asia. Co. offers 23 categories of lifestyle products, including beauty products, maternal and baby products, food & beverages, fast fashion and wellness products. Co.'s brand partners include Comvita, LANEIGE, SULWHASOO, Cheong Kwan Jang and Schiff Nutrition. Co. sources quality products through brand partners directly or authorized resellers or distributors, and distributes them through its fulfilment network. When a company such as OG splits its shares, the market capitalization before and after the split takes place remains stable, meaning the shareholder now owns more shares but each are valued at a lower price per share. Often, however, a lower priced stock on a per-share basis can attract a wider range of buyers. If that increased demand causes the share price to appreciate, then the total market capitalization rises post-split. This does not always happen, however, often depending on the underlying fundamentals of the business.
